- Sahih al-Bukhari · 6664sahih
The Prophet (ﷺ) said, "Allah forgives my followers those (evil deeds) their souls may whisper or suggest to them as long as they do not act (on it) or speak."
- Sunan an-Nasa'i · 3435sahih
"Allah, the Most High, has forgiven my Ummah for whatever enters the mind, so long as it is not spoken of or put into action."
- Bulugh al-Maram · 1078
The Prophet (ﷺ) said: "Allah, the Most High, has forgiven my followers what they contemplate on within themselves (i.e. evil thoughts) as long as they do not act upon or speak about them." [Agreed upon].
